实战指南:高效Unix系统构建与容器化应用优化

在构建高效Unix系统时,选择合适的发行版是关键。常见的如Ubuntu、Debian、CentOS等,各有其优势。根据应用场景选择适合的版本,能够显著提升系统的稳定性和性能。

安装过程中应注重最小化原则,仅安装必要的软件包。这不仅减少了系统资源占用,也降低了潜在的安全风险。使用包管理工具如apt或yum时,保持系统更新是维护安全的重要步骤。

配置系统服务时,应合理设置启动项和资源限制。通过systemd或init脚本控制服务的运行状态,确保关键服务优先启动,避免不必要的进程消耗系统资源。

容器化技术如Docker和Kubernetes正在改变应用部署方式。利用容器可以实现环境一致性,简化部署流程,并提高应用的可移植性。在构建容器镜像时,注意优化基础镜像大小,减少冗余文件。

AI绘图结果,仅供参考

对于容器应用的性能优化,可以通过调整内核参数、设置资源限制以及使用高效的存储驱动来实现。同时,监控容器运行状态,及时发现并解决性能瓶颈。

结合Unix系统的强大命令行工具与容器化技术,可以构建出高效、稳定的生产环境。持续学习和实践是提升系统管理和应用优化能力的关键。

dawei

【声明】:绥化站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。